Midtown,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Midtown?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Midtown 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,071 | $1,500 | $7,500 |
| Midtown 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,060 | $2,898 | $6,000 |
| Midtown 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,100 | $3,100 | $3,100 |
| Midtown 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,400 | $750 | $4,050 |
| Midtown 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$24,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Midtown
What type of rentals are currently available in Midtown?
There are currently 452 Apartments for Rent in Midtown, GA with pricing that ranges from $934 to $25,136. There are also 102 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Midtown ranging from $750 to $24,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Midtown?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Midtown ranges from $750 to $24,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,878.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Midtown?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Midtown range from $965 to $24,728,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,898 to $6,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,100 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$965.
